The Women’s Network in Electronic Transactions (W.net) has announced its 2014 board of directors, according to a December 19 press release from the organization.
The 15-member board will be lead by Lisa Shipley, head of global strategy payment systems division for Transaction Network Services.

Board officers include Linda Rossetti, the president of Bluestone Payments; Gloria Colgan, managing director of Market Platform Dynamics; and Patty Vincent, group executive and chief financial officer merchant segment at TSYS Acquiring Solutions, among others.
“As W.net president, my goal is to connect and empower women in our industry,” Shipley said in a December 19 statement. “My goal is to make sure women in payments are represented equally.”
